PROBLEM

POSSIBLE CAUSE

POSSIBLE REMEDY

Belt Rollover

Pulley misalignment

Re-align

Damaged belt

Replace belt

Foreign object in pulley grooves

Inspect all pulley grooves for rust,

paint or weld spots and remove.

Worn pulley groove

Replace pulley

Damaged Belt

Rollover, high shock loads or

Replace belt.

installation damage

Belt Breakage

High shock loads

Avoid abusive mowing. Avoid hitting

the ground or large obstructions.

Belt came off drive

Check drive alignment for foreign

material in grooves. Ensure proper

tension. Avoid hitting solid objects or
ground.

*Check belt for damage by laying it flat on floor. If belt does not lie flat (has lumps or twists), which indicates
broken or stretched cords, it must be replaced. Each mower head belt must be replace as set of two belts.
